Procedure 
Loading or saving data using SFTP
 
1.  Enter the address of the SFTP server in "SFTP Server Address". 
2.  Enter the port of the SFTP server to be used in "SFTP Server Port". 
3.  Enter the user data (user name and password) required for access to the SFTP server. 
4.  If applicable, enter the name of a file in which you want to save the data or take the data 
from in "Filename". 
 
Note 
Files whose access is password protected 
To be able to load these files on the device successfully, you need to enter the password 
specified for the file in "System" > "Load&Save" > "Passwords".
 
5.  Select the action you want to execute from the "Actions" drop-down list. 
6.  Click "Set Values" to start the selected action. 
7.  If a restart is necessary, a message to this effect will be output. Click the "OK" button to 
run the restart. If you click the "Abort" button, there is no device restart. The changes only 
take effect after a restart.
